使用谷歌浏览器进行程序测试的技巧
随着软件开发的不断进步,程序测试作为确保软件质量的重要环节,变得尤为重要。在众多浏览器中,谷歌浏览器(Google Chrome)凭借其强大的开发者工具和丰富的扩展功能,成为许多开发者和测试人员的首选。本文将分享一些使用谷歌浏览器进行程序测试的实用技巧,帮助提高测试效率和准确性。
一、利用开发者工具
谷歌浏览器自带的开发者工具是进行前端程序测试的强大助手。通过按下F12或右击页面选择“检查”,即可打开开发者工具。这里有几个关键功能值得注意:
1. 元素检查:使用“元素”标签,可以查看和编辑网页的HTML和CSS。这对于调试样式问题尤为重要。你可以实时修改元素的属性,并立即看到变化。
2. 控制台:在“控制台”中,你可以输入JavaScript代码来测试函数、查看错误信息或输出调试信息。它是快速验证代码逻辑的良好工具。
3. 网络监控:使用“网络”标签,可以查看页面加载过程中的所有网络请求。这有助于检测API调用是否正常、加载速度是否合理,以及解决资源未找到的问题。
二、使用扩展工具
谷歌浏览器的扩展市场提供了丰富的工具,可以帮助测试人员进行更全面的测试。例如:
1. Postman:用于API测试,允许开发者快速发送请求并分析响应。这对于后端接口的测试尤为重要。
2. Lighthouse:这个工具可以对网页进行性能、可访问性和SEO评估,帮助开发者识别潜在问题并优化用户体验。
3. WAVE:用于检查网页的可访问性,帮助确保应用符合不同用户的需求,提高软件的包容性。
三、模拟不同环境
在进行程序测试时,确保能够模拟不同的环境十分重要。谷歌浏览器允许你更改用户代理(User Agent),以便测试页面在不同设备或浏览器中的表现。通过“设备工具栏”,可以轻松切换为手机、平板等不同设备的视图,还可以模拟触摸事件。
四、记录和重放测试场景
使用 Chrome 的“录制”功能,可以轻松记录用户的操作序列,并将其重放。这对于回归测试和功能验证极为重要。通过记录和重放操作,可以确保每次软件更新后的关键功能均能正常运行。此外,有些扩展工具,如 Selenium,可以与 Chrome 浏览器集成,从而实现更加复杂的测试自动化。
五、性能分析
测试程序的性能是确保用户体验的重要一环。利用“性能”标签,可以录制页面加载过程中的详细信息,如渲染时间、脚本执行时间和资源加载情况。通过这些数据,可以识别性能瓶颈以及优化的机会,从而提升软件整体表现。
六、调试 JavaScript
调试 JavaScript 是前端开发中常见的挑战。谷歌浏览器的“源”标签提供了强大的调试功能,包括设置断点、步进执行和查看变量值等。通过逐行执行代码,可以清晰了解程序的执行路径,从而快速找出逻辑错误。
总结
使用谷歌浏览器进行程序测试,不仅可以提高测试的效率和准确性,还有助于开发者更全面地理解程序的运行机制。通过充分利用开发者工具和扩展功能,结合模拟环境和性能分析,程序测试工作将变得更加高效且专业。熟练运用这些技巧,将有效提升软件产品的质量,为用户提供更好的体验。